‘Desire Lines’ Review: A Messy Drama-Documentary Hybrid On Trans Male History

Reading now: 735
theplaylist.net

Unlike other film festivals around the globe, Sundance has been ahead of the curve when it comes to telling LGBTQIA+ stories whether in narrative or documentary form.

That was once again evident in 2024 with the festival selecting films such as “Layla,” “Sebastian,” “My Old Ass,” “Stress Positions” and “Ponyboi.” One NEXT slate selection that attempted to cross the lines of both documentary and drama is Jules Rosskam’s “Desire Lines.” Sadly, like many world premieres in its genre this year, it comes up disappointingly short.
